Aluminum Truck Avenger
Holley's Avenger series carburetors have just been taken to the next level! Truck Avenger carburetors are known to bolt-on and perform great right out of the box. What could be better than a Holley Truck Avenger carburetor? How about one in aluminum? They save weight and look great!
Aluminum Truck Avengers only weigh 7.25lbs. Not only do they save weight under the hood, but they also save weight in shipping! The Aluminum Truck Avenger features a chromate finish to protect against the grueling environments encountered by off-road vehicles.
The new Aluminum Truck Avengers have the same great features as their zinc counterparts such as quick change vacuum secondaries for easy fine tuning; four vacuum ports for all necessary vacuum accessories; factory preset "No Trouble" electric choke for easy start ups; built-in fuel filters; and an included fuel line kit so there are no unnecessary trips back to the parts store. Aluminum Avengers feature the same optimized street calibration as the zinc versions so you know they will run great on your vehicle.
Avengers are the first carburetors to have a limited lifetime warranty. Couple that with the included comprehensive instruction manual, and you can count on years of worry-free service!
